/**
* Insert a new crawl line to the end of the running crawls table
* @param table crawls table HTML DOM node
* @param crawl crawl profile node from status_p.xml
* @param handle {String} identifier of the running crawl profile
* @param status {String} running status of the crawl profile
*/
function insertCrawlRaw(table, crawl, handle, status) {
/* Insert a row in the table at the end */
var newRow = table.insertRow();
newRow.className = ((table.rows.length - crawlsHeadLength) % 2) == 0 ? "TableCellLight" : "TableCellDark";
newRow.id = handle;
/* Insert name cell */
var newCell = newRow.insertCell();
var newText = document.createTextNode(getValue(getFirstChild(crawl, "name")));
newCell.appendChild(newText);
if(debug) {
/* Insert count cell when debug is enabled */
newCell = newRow.insertCell();
newCell.textContent = getValue(getFirstChild(crawl, "count"));
}
/* Insert status cell */
newCell = newRow.insertCell();
newCell.id = handle + "_status_cell";
if(status == "alive") {
var newDiv = document.createElement("div");
newDiv.id = handle + "_status";
newDiv.style = "text-decoration:blink;float:left;";
newText = document.createTextNode("Running");
newDiv.appendChild(newText);
newCell.appendChild(newDiv);
var newForm = document.createElement("form");
newForm.id = handle + "_terminate";
newForm.style = "float:left;";
newForm.action = "Crawler_p.html";
newForm.method = "get";
newForm.enctype="multipart/form-data";
newForm["accept-charset"]="UTF-8";
newDiv = document.createElement("div");
var newInput = document.createElement("input");
newInput.type = "hidden";
newInput.name = "handle";
newInput.value = handle;
newDiv.appendChild(newInput);
newInput = document.createElement("input");
newInput.type = "submit";
newInput.name = "terminate";
newInput.value = "Terminate";
newInput.className = "btn btn-danger btn-xs";
newDiv.appendChild(newInput);
newForm.appendChild(newDiv);
newCell.appendChild(newForm);
}
}

/**
* Refresh running crawls table
*
* @param statusTag
* status tag from xml api status_p.xml
*/
function refreshRunningCrawls(statusTag) {
var crawls = getFirstChild(statusTag, "crawls");
/* crawls node should be present even when no crawl is running */
if(crawls != null) {
/* Update the table when present */
if(crawlsTable != null && crawlsTable.rows != null) {
var processedHandles = {}, crawlNode = getFirstChild(crawls, "crawl");
if(crawlNode) {
var handle, rowIndex, handleCell;
/* Loop on crawl node elements from xml */
for(; crawlNode; crawlNode = getNextSibling(crawlNode, "crawl")) {
handle = getValue(getFirstChild(crawlNode, "handle"));
if(handle != null) {
processedHandles[handle] = crawlNode;
status = getValue(getFirstChild(crawlNode, "status"));
/* Let's try to get the crawls table cell with id prefixed by this handle */
handleCell = document.getElementById(handle + "_status_cell");
if(handleCell == null) {
insertCrawlRaw(crawlsTable, crawlNode, handle, status);
refreshCrawlsLegend(runningCrawlsLegend, crawls);
refreshRowsStyle(crawlsTable, crawlsHeadLength);
} else if(status != "alive"){
refreshStatusCell(handle, status);
}
}
}
}
/* Collect raws to delete */
var raw, rawsToDelete = [];
for(var i = crawlsHeadLength; i < crawlsTable.rows.length; i++) {
raw = crawlsTable.rows[i];
if(processedHandles[raw.id] == null) {
rawsToDelete.push(raw);
}
}
/* Delete raws */
for(var i = 0; i < rawsToDelete.length; i++) {
raw = rawsToDelete[i];
raw.parentElement.removeChild(raw);
}
/* Refresh legend and rows style (dark/light alternate) */
if(rawsToDelete.length > 0) {
refreshCrawlsLegend(runningCrawlsLegend, crawls);
refreshRowsStyle(crawlsTable, crawlsHeadLength);
}
}
}
}
